Flight Tracker Agent (OpenAI SDK + uAgents)

FlightStatusAgent (Flight Tracker)

Fetches live flight status (Flightradar24 / FlightAware / Flight.info) using OpenAI’s Agent SDK, then connects to uAgents and Agentverse so your flight tracker can be discovered and chatted with by ASI/ASI:One.

Check out the full example here: FlightStatusAgent (Flight Tracker).

Overview

This repo demonstrates how to:

  • Build an OpenAI Agent via Agent Builder
  • Use the Agent SDK (Python) to define and run it programmatically
  • Bridge it into the uAgent Protocol (so it works on ASI Agentverse)
  • Publish the agent so that it’s discoverable by ASI/ASI:One

Architecture

User → ASI / Agentverse → uAgent Bridge → OpenAI FlightStatusAgent → Web Search Tool (Flightradar24 / Flight.info)

Core components:

  • workflow.py — defines the OpenAI agent logic
  • uagent_bridge.py — connects the agent to Agentverse using uagents
  • .env — contains your OpenAI API key
  • requirements.txt — pinned dependencies

1. Build the FlightStatusAgent on OpenAI

  • Go to Agent Builder
  • Create a new agent, name it Flight Tracker, and paste these instructions:
You are FlightStatusAgent. Your job is to fetch today’s live flight status for the flight number mentioned by the user, using Web Search to find up-to-date data (Flightradar24, FlightAware, Flight.info, etc.). Output format (Markdown only, no citations or notes): **<Airline> <Flight> — <Day, Date>** - **Status:** <status> - **Route:** <Origin (IATA)> → <Destination (IATA)> - **Local Times:** - **Departure (scheduled):** Oct 13 2025 20:55 EDT (JFK) - **Departure (actual):** Oct 13 2025 23:16 EDT (JFK) - **Arrival (scheduled):** Oct 15 2025 07:45 NZDT (AKL) - **Arrival (actual):** <if available> - **Aircraft:** <model>; registration <reg> - **Terminals / Gates / Baggage:** <info if available> - **Sources:** - [Flightradar24](https://www.flightradar24.com/data/flights/{flight_num}) - [Flight.info](https://www.flight.info/{flight_num}?utm_source=openai) Rules: - Never show citations or reference markers. - Use 3-letter timezone abbreviations (PST, EDT, NZDT). - Omit missing fields instead of guessing. - Always include Flightradar24 link. - Keep the output concise and visually clean.
  • Add the Web Search Tool under Tools.
  • Set model to gpt-5 and reasoning effort to medium.
  • Save and deploy — the Agent Builder will give you a workflow ID.

2. Use the OpenAI Agent SDK

  • Your workflow.py (see sample in this repo) defines:
  • The agent’s code (Agent, WebSearchTool, ModelSettings) -The async runner run_workflow() that wraps your agent execution

Run it locally:

python3 workflow.py

3. Bridge the Agent with uAgents

The file uagent_bridge.py registers your OpenAI agent as a uAgent:

  • Responds to messages using the AgentChatProtocol
  • Passes user flight queries to your OpenAI workflow
  • Returns the markdown output to ASI clients

Run it locally

python3 uagent_bridge.py

You’ll see logs such as:

INFO: [FlightTracker]: Agent inspector available at https://agentverse.ai/inspect?... INFO: [FlightTracker]: Mailbox client started

Use inspector link to connect agent to agentverse using mailbox. That means it’s successfully published on the Agentverse network.

4. Add .env and requirements.txt

.env

OPENAI_API_KEY=your_openai_api_key_here

requirements.txt

openai uagents pydantic python-dotenv

5. Example Interaction

On ASI.One or any connected LLM:

@flight-tracker NZ1 status
